Overview of Devils Flower Mantis

The Devils Flower Mantis is a large tropical insect native to Africa. Its striking appearance has earned it the common name that evokes a bold floral pattern and dramatic color contrasts.

In natural settings this mantis relies on camouflage to ambush prey and to hide from predators. Its coloration is produced by genetics and by environmental factors that vary with local conditions and season.

Life cycle and molts

Like all mantises the Devils Flower Mantis undergoes a series of molts as it grows. Each molt reveals a new stage with different proportions and often a shift in coloration.

The nymphs begin life small and typically resemble miniature adults with simpler color patterns. As they molt into larger instars the colors and markings often intensify or shift to a form that is more suited to the growing body.

Color changes across life stages

Color changes during growth are a common feature in mantis life histories including the Devils Flower Mantis. Observers report that young nymphs tend to display muted tones that help camouflage them in their environment and reduce predation risk.

As they approach adulthood the palette often becomes more complex with additional markings and stronger contrasts. The color shifts are influenced by genetics nutrition and the environment and they can vary from individual to individual.

Typical color changes observed by stage

  • First instar nymphs commonly show pale pink or tan tones that resemble the petals or bark of certain host plants

  • Later instars may acquire greener or more yellowish markings and they become more distinct from the background

  • Adult males and females typically display higher contrast with green bodies and red or white accents and the patterns become more elaborate

Color transformation often correlates with molt events and shifts in behavior. The ability to adapt color is part of the mantis strategy to optimize hunting efficiency and protection in changing environments.

Scientific Evidence and Expert Observations

Scientific documentation of ontogenetic color change for Idolomantis diabolica remains limited in peer reviewed journals. The complexity of color expression in this species means that reliable patterns are often gleaned from multiple sources including field notes and controlled observations.

Most color notes come from keeper diaries insect farming literature and field observations by naturalists and experienced amateurs. These sources together suggest that color expression is not uniform across individuals and can vary with context and method of rearing.

Recorded observations and expert notes

  • Observation from keepers indicates that some individuals shift from pale to bright colors after several molts

  • In some populations the adult female shows more ornate red and white markings while males remain comparatively simple

  • Variation can occur within a single clutch producing color diversity among siblings

These notes emphasize that color change is not uniform across all individuals and is influenced by host plant species light exposure and diet. They also illustrate how color expression can be linked to reproductive status and seasonal cues.

Captive care and husbandry

Maintaining Devils Flower Mantises in captivity requires attention to environmental cues that influence color expression as well as overall health. A careful approach to housing and care supports normal development and reliable color patterns.

A well designed habitat that allows natural postures and proper lighting supports normal development and color transitions. Providing structures that resemble natural perches and concealment improves welfare and may influence how color develops.

Key husbandry practices

  • The enclosure should be tall to permit climbing and camouflage

  • Maintain a temperature range between twenty five and thirty degrees Celsius to support healthy molts

  • Provide humidity levels around sixty percent to seventy percent to prevent desiccation

  • Offer a varied diet with appropriately sized live prey for each life stage

  • Minimize handling to reduce stress that can affect color development

  • Clean and refresh the enclosure on a regular basis to prevent microbial growth

Myths and misconceptions

A common myth is that color changes signal disease or imminent death. This belief ignores the normal ontogenetic processes that accompany growth and molt in mantises.

Another misconception is that color changes happen from day to day or hour to hour. In reality color shifts tend to follow longer developmental timelines and are often tied to molts and environmental cues.
